php rpc 框架簡化分布式服務開發管理,可選擇框架包括:grpc php:高性能流式傳輸和雙向通信thrift php:語言無關,多平臺,編碼和傳輸協議豐富apache dubbo php:面向大型分布式系統,提供服務治理和監控json-rpc php:輕量級,無額外依賴,適合瀏覽器和服務器通信rsocket php:響應式流式通信,適用于高并發低延遲場景選擇框架時需考慮服務類型、性能要求、傳輸協議、服務治理和監控需求,以及與其他語言的互操作性。
PHP RPC 框架
在 PHP 中使用 RPC(遠程過程調用)框架可以簡化分布式服務的開發和管理。以下是一些流行的 PHP RPC 框架:
1. gRPC PHP
- 基于 Google gRPC 協議
- 高性能和高效
- 支持流式傳輸和雙向通信
2. Thrift PHP
立即學習“PHP免費學習筆記(深入)”;
- Apache Thrift 的 PHP 實現
- 語言無關,支持多種平臺
- 提供豐富的編碼和傳輸協議選項
3. Apache Dubbo PHP
- Apache Dubbo 的 PHP 實現
- 面向大型分布式系統的框架
- 提供豐富的服務治理和監控功能
4. JSON-RPC PHP
- 基于 JSON 的輕量級 RPC 框架
- 簡單易用,無額外依賴
- 適合于瀏覽器和服務器之間的通信
5. RSocket PHP
- 基于 Reactive Streams 協議的 RPC 框架
- 提供響應式和流式的通信
- 適用于高并發和低延遲的應用場景
選擇因素:
選擇一個 PHP RPC 框架時,需要考慮以下因素:
- 服務類型(單向、雙向)
- 性能要求
- 傳輸協議(HTTP、TCP)
- 服務治理和監控需求
- 與其他語言的互操作性
以上就是rpc框架有哪些php的詳細內容,更多請關注愛掏網 - it200.com其它相關文章!
聲明:所有內容來自互聯網搜索結果,不保證100%準確性,僅供參考。如若本站內容侵犯了原著者的合法權益,可聯系我們進行處理。